The bill, as it was introduced in the Senate by Sen. Linda Holmes (D-42) on Jan. 30, will amend the Counties Code, the Illinois Municipal Code, Illinois Insurance Code, the Health Maintenance Organization Act, and the Illinois Public Aid Code, according to the General Assembly website.
The measure passed the Senate on April 11. Assuming the Senate concurs with the House, the measure will be sent to the governor to decide if it should be signed into law.
